Delhi BJP’s Charge Sheet Against AAP: A Political Showdown

In a dramatic political twist, the Delhi BJP has released a charge sheet against the Aam Aadmi Party (AAP) government, unleashing a wave of criticism aimed at Chief Minister Arvind Kejriwal’s administration. The BJP’s claims focus on the AAP’s handling of pollution and allegations of financial scams, stirring the political pot as the Delhi Assembly elections approach in February.

Kejriwal Defends His Government

In response to the BJP’s fiery accusations, Kejriwal has taken a stand, defending his government’s accomplishments. He emphasized the improvements in essential services such as electricity and water supply, highlighting his administration’s commitment to enhancing the quality of life for Delhi’s residents.

New Schemes for Women: A Political Strategy?

Adding fuel to the political fire, Kejriwal recently launched new schemes aimed at empowering women. However, the BJP was quick to label these initiatives as mere election promises, questioning the timing and sincerity of the announcements. As the political landscape heats up, it’s clear that both parties are gearing up for a fierce electoral battle.
